Originally Posted by Maximuuus
Message to Sven : you like to see a character pushing to avoid AOO because you don't like melee character (AND probably because you are not playing your games for hundreds of hours !)
It is a huge tactical issue. AOO are a CORE feature of what makes melee character interresting. You made a GREAT step forward when you decide to decouple jump/disengage and make it an action BUT you still have the same issue with shove !
Not 100% sure what you're saying here, but shoved characters do not provoke attacks of opportunity, the same reason spells like thunderwave moving enemies around won't trigger them either. Characters have to move of their own volition (or have to be manipulated by a mind altering effect like Dissonant Whispers) to provoke opportunity attacks.

If the enemy AI is abusing that concept (like using shoves to wake up sleeping allies, which from the looks of it is no longer happening as of this patch), then yeah, it's really silly. If the player is doing it... Eh, their choice, not worth getting worked up over.

Originally Posted by Saito Hikari
From the patch notes:

When Hiding, Shove now grants an Advantage roll instead of succeeding automatically.

That's actually a pretty big nerf to one of the most common shove tactics.
Hooray! My ability to play a stealth character without also feeling like I'm cheesing the game has improved.

Additionally, from the patch notes: "Concentration effects and conditions granted by certain items no longer remain active if you switch to a different item." No more "pass the magical item of [long-duration spell]" around so that every character can cast that spell on themselves at the start of the day.

Also also: "Chain Mail, Splint Armour, and Plate Armour now correctly grant Disadvantage on Stealth checks." Useful heavy armor in the game maybe finally? Someone let me know if Paladins/Fighters can start out with chain mail?
